  9. § 69.002
Texas Legal Code
In this chapter:(1) 'Board' means the board of pilot commissioners described by Section 69.011.(2) 'Consignee' means a person, including a master, owner, agent, subagent, firm, or corporation or any combination of those persons, who enters or clears a vessel at the office of the collector of customs.(3) 'Jefferson or Orange County port' means a place in Jefferson or Orange County into which a vessel enters or from which a vessel departs and the waterway leading to that place from the Gulf of Mexico.(4) 'Pilot' means a person who is licensed as a branch pilot or certified as a deputy branch pilot under this chapter.(5) 'Pilotage rate' means the remuneration a pilot may lawfully charge a vessel for pilot services.(6) 'Pilot services' means acts of a pilot in conducting a vessel through navigable water in this state and the ports in which the pilot is licensed or certified as a pilot.(7) 'Vessel' means an oceangoing vessel. Added by Acts 2003, 78th Leg., ch. 745, Sec. 1, eff. June 20, 2003.
